/**handles:block-shared-flood-map-style**/
.accordion{--spacer-y:var(--spacers-sm);--spacer-x:var(--spacers-sm);border:0}.accordion-item{background-color:#fff;border-radius:0!important}.accordion-item+.accordion-item{margin-top:var(--spacers-xs)}.accordion-button{-webkit-transition:none;transition:none;color:#151515;padding:var(--spacer-y) 0;-webkit-box-shadow:none!important;box-shadow:none!important;border-bottom:1px solid #ddd}.accordion-button svg{--icon-fill:#151515;width:2.1875rem;height:2.1875rem;line-height:1;-webkit-transition:-webkit-transform .1s ease-in-out;transition:-webkit-transform .1s ease-in-out;transition:transform .1s ease-in-out;transition:transform .1s ease-in-out,-webkit-transform .1s ease-in-out}.accordion-button svg.icon-minus{--icon-fill:#021CC7;display:none}.accordion-button:not(.collapsed){border-bottom:0}.accordion-button:not(.collapsed) svg.icon-minus{display:block}.accordion-button:not(.collapsed) svg.icon-plus{display:none}.accordion-button-bordered{width:auto;border:0!important;padding:0}.accordion-button-bordered .icon-wrapper{border:1px solid #0d0d0d!important;width:2.3125rem;height:2.4375rem;border-radius:.125rem!important;overflow:hidden;margin-right:.625rem;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.accordion-button-bordered span span{text-decoration:underline}.accordion-button-bordered svg{width:.875rem;height:.875rem;--icon-fill:#000}.accordion-button-bordered svg.icon-minus{--icon-fill:#fff}.accordion-button-bordered:not(.collapsed) .icon-wrapper{background:#0d0d0d!important}.accordion-button-primary{padding:var(--spacer-y) var(--spacer-x);background:#0d0d0d;z-index:999;color:#fff;border-bottom:1px solid #545454!important;border-top:1px solid #545454!important}.accordion-button-primary::after{display:none}.accordion-button-primary span{font-size:var(--text-sm);margin-right:9.375rem;color:#545454}.accordion-button-primary svg{--icon-fill:#545454;-webkit-transform:rotate(-90deg);transform:rotate(-90deg);-webkit-transition:-webkit-transform .5s cubic-bezier(.25, 1, .5, 1);transition:-webkit-transform .5s cubic-bezier(.25, 1, .5, 1);transition:transform .5s cubic-bezier(.25, 1, .5, 1);transition:transform .5s cubic-bezier(.25, 1, .5, 1),-webkit-transform .5s cubic-bezier(.25, 1, .5, 1);width:1.0625rem;height:1.0625rem}.accordion-button-primary .title{-webkit-transform:translateX(calc(var(--spacer-y) * -1));transform:translateX(calc(var(--spacer-y) * -1));text-decoration:none;background-image:-webkit-gradient(linear,left top,left bottom,from(currentColor),to(currentColor));background-image:linear-gradient(currentColor,currentColor);background-position:0 100%;background-repeat:no-repeat;background-size:0 1px;-webkit-transition:background-size .3s;transition:background-size .3s;-webkit-transition:-webkit-transform .5s cubic-bezier(.25, 1, .5, 1);transition:-webkit-transform .5s cubic-bezier(.25, 1, .5, 1);transition:transform .5s cubic-bezier(.25, 1, .5, 1);transition:transform .5s cubic-bezier(.25, 1, .5, 1),-webkit-transform .5s cubic-bezier(.25, 1, .5, 1)}.accordion-button-primary:not(.collapsed){background:#021cc7;color:#fff}.accordion-button-primary:not(.collapsed) .title{-webkit-transform:none;transform:none;background-size:100% 1px}.accordion-button-primary:not(.collapsed) span{color:#fff}.accordion-button-primary:not(.collapsed) svg{-webkit-transform:none;transform:none;--icon-fill:#fff}@media (hover:hover){.accordion-button-primary:hover{background:#021cc7}.accordion-button-primary:hover svg{--icon-fill:#fff;-webkit-transform:none;transform:none}.accordion-button-primary:hover span{color:#fff}.accordion-button-primary:hover .title{-webkit-transform:none;transform:none;background-size:100% 1px}}.accordion-body{padding:var(--spacer-x) 0}.accordion-collapse{color:#151515;border:0!important;background-color:#fff}.block-flood-map .l__accordion .accordion-button{width:100%;background-color:transparent;border-color:#0d0d0d;border-width:0 0 1px 0;display:-webkit-box;display:-ms-flexbox;display:flex;text-align:left}.block-flood-map .l__accordion .accordion-button svg{height:1.5rem}.block-flood-map .l__accordion .accordion-button .icon-arrow-light-short-up{display:block}.block-flood-map .l__accordion .accordion-button .icon-arrow-light-short-down{display:none}.block-flood-map .l__accordion .accordion-button.collapsed .icon-arrow-light-short-up{display:none}.block-flood-map .l__accordion .accordion-button.collapsed .icon-arrow-light-short-down{display:block}.block-flood-map .l__map{display:-webkit-box;display:-ms-flexbox;display:flex;width:100%}.block-flood-map .l__wrapper{width:75%;background-color:#ced3f3;padding:calc(var(--spacers-lg) + var(--spacers-sm)) var(--spacers-xs)}.block-flood-map .l__wrapper object{pointer-events:all;display:block;width:100%;height:auto}.block-flood-map .l__legend{position:absolute;padding:.375rem .75rem;bottom:var(--spacers-xs)}.block-flood-map .l__legend ul{list-style:none;padding:0;margin:0}.block-flood-map .l__legend ul li{display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:.125rem;line-height:1.4}.block-flood-map .l__legend ul li::before{content:"";margin-top:.25rem;margin-right:.5rem;width:.875rem;height:.875rem;background-color:#b5b6b6;border-radius:100%}.block-flood-map .l__legend ul li.dot--white::before{background-color:#fff;border:1px solid #545454}.block-flood-map .l__legend ul li.dot--primary{position:relative}.block-flood-map .l__legend ul li.dot--primary::after{content:"";position:absolute;top:.5rem;left:.25rem;width:.375rem;height:.375rem;background-color:#021cc7;border-radius:100%}.block-flood-map .l__legend ul li.dot--primary::before{background-color:#021cc7;opacity:.3}.block-flood-map .l__content{position:relative;padding:var(--spacers-sm);width:25%;min-width:23.75rem;border-left:0!important;display:grid;grid-template-columns:1fr}.block-flood-map .l__content .close{margin:0!important;top:.9375rem;right:.9375rem;width:.75rem;height:.75rem;display:none}.block-flood-map .l__content .close svg{width:100%;stroke-width:.375rem}.block-flood-map .l__content-item{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;height:100%;display:-webkit-box;display:-ms-flexbox;display:flex;opacity:0;grid-row-start:1;grid-column-start:1;-webkit-transition:all .4s ease-in-out;transition:all .4s ease-in-out}.block-flood-map .l__content-item.active{opacity:1}.block-flood-map .l__content .btn-link-arrow-right{-ms-flex-item-align:start;align-self:flex-start}@media (hover:hover){.block-flood-map .l__content .btn-link-arrow-right:hover svg{right:-.3125rem}}.block-flood-map .l__triangle{position:absolute;width:0;height:0;border-style:solid;border-width:1.0625rem 1.25rem 1.0625rem 0;border-color:transparent #000 transparent transparent;top:calc(50% - 16px);-webkit-transform:translateX(-50%);transform:translateX(-50%);left:-.625rem}.block-flood-map .l__triangle::after{content:"";width:0;height:0;position:absolute;border-style:solid;border-width:1.0625rem 1.25rem 1.0625rem 0;border-color:transparent #fff transparent transparent;left:2px;top:-1.0625rem}.block-flood-map .l__triangle::before{content:"";width:0;height:0;position:absolute;border-style:solid;border-width:1rem 1.1875rem 1rem 0;border-color:transparent #fff transparent transparent;left:1px;top:-1rem}.block-flood-map .default-content ol{list-style:none;counter-reset:custom-counter;margin-top:.5rem;margin-bottom:0;padding:0;font-size:var(--base-font-size)}.block-flood-map .default-content ol li{counter-increment:custom-counter;display:-webkit-box;display:-ms-flexbox;display:flex;margin-bottom:.25rem}.block-flood-map .default-content ol li::before{content:"0" counter(custom-counter);margin-top:.125rem;margin-right:.75rem;font-size:.75rem;color:#021cc7}[data-type="acf/flood-map"].wp-block .flood-map__card:not(:first-child) .collapse{display:none}